5. Content Dos and Don’ts
Don’t: Post content unrelated to the travel industry and careers.
Do: Focus on travel industry, career tips, and articles
Fareportal/CheapOair/OneTravel have been featured in, as well as awards and
charity initiatives. Occasionally share content from CheapOair and OneTravel brand
pages.
Don’t: Tag CheapOair or OneTravel on LinkedIn unless those brand pages are
consistently updated. Hashtags do not work on LinkedIn.
Do: Use hashtags and/or tag company and brand names on Facebook and Twitter.
Use hashtags sparingly on Facebook.
Don’t: Create postings that are directly political or controversial.
Do: Highlight Fareportal’s commitment to diversity through featuring female
executives and diversity recruitment efforts.
6. Content Guidelines
Only use hashtags that apply to the travel industry. Examples: #travel #vacation
#TravelTuesday
Double check Twitter handles to ensure that you’re tagging the correct
person/publication.
When starting a tweet with a Twitter handle, place a period in the beginning of the
tweet to make it public.
Post high-res images and include a description with each image.
Each account requires tailored content (don’t sync accounts).
Facebook: Event photos, employee of the week, photo-heavy postings.
LinkedIn: Fareportal job listings, travel industry news, career tips from Fareportal
executives/HR team.
Twitter: Tips, quotes, and news coverage for CheapOair/OneTravel. Don’t forget to tag the
Twitter handles when tweeting articles from publications!
Instagram: One-word employee interviews, Throwback Thursday posts, employee vacation
photo submissions.
